James Neville Mason ( / ˈmeɪsən /; 15 May 1909 – 27 July 1984) was an English actor. He achieved considerable success in British cinema before becoming a star in Hollywood. He was the top box-office attraction in the UK in 1944 and 1945; his British films included The Seventh Veil (1945) and The Wicked Lady (1945).

Mabel Mason was born on the 2nd of August 1876 in Cranston’s Waverley Temperance Hotel in Sauchiehall Street, Glasgow, opposite Copland and Lye, where Marks & Spencer is now. The hotel belonged to and was managed by her mother Mary Mason.
